I used to get a standard 20mpg in my 2000 X uk spec
I was getting a steady 27mpg out of my 1999 V WRX...
...but this was probably due to it running lean & explains why the engine went BANG.

I quick warning to anyone who is getting good MPG, get your MAF sensor checked to make sure your not running too lean...

...The lower MPG will be cheaper than a new engine
